The Unique Qualities of Titanium
Discovered in 1791, titanium is extraordinary, offering a high strength-to-weight ratio that outmatches steel, being lighter by approximately 45%. Its biocompatibility is another reason for its preference in medical applications. Titanium’s versatility is evident in its ability to cope with extreme conditions, ensuring its use across the marine and space sectors.
Decoding Stainless Steel’s Variability
Distinguished by its blend of iron, carbon, and chromium, stainless steel takes pride in its aesthetic sheen and self-repairing capability. With more than 150 variations, the grades 304 and 316 are most prevalent, enjoying widespread use in household items and medical tools due to their superior anti-corrosive nature.
Titanium’s Role in Industrial Innovation
Titanium shines in industrial applications where its lightweight yet robust nature is prized. Its usage spans from the reduction of aircraft weight to fuel conservation, showing its critical role in automotive and chemical industries.
Stainless Steel’s Presence in Daily Existence
The omnipresent stainless steel significantly influences our daily lives. Celebrated for its stain resistance and low maintenance, it is the material of choice for kitchen appliances and architectural structures, promoting both beauty and functionality.
Head-to-Head: Titanium vs. Stainless Steel
A thorough titanium and stainless steel comparison involves considering factors like environmental conditions and costs. Titanium excels in marine environments, while stainless steel’s affordability extends its use to a multitude of industries.
Assessing the Value: Titanium Against Stainless Steel
Considering the long-term advantages of titanium, it commands a higher investment compared to stainless steel. However, a critical evaluation of life cycle costs could reveal titanium’s potential savings from its longevity and minimal maintenance needs.
